云服务器 DC2 Linux Apache 开启伪静态模块

185****6786发表于:2018年06月22日 00:28:44更新于:2018年09月14日 18:04:30

问题描述:

如何开启 Apache 伪静态模块.

解决方案:

1.在 Apache 配置中启用 Rewrite,打开配置文件 httpd.conf,

若无法找到此文件,可使用 find / -name httpd.conf

如下图所示:

[root@10-254-58-198 dc2-user]# find / -name httpd.conf
/etc/httpd/conf/httpd.conf

注意:本文搜索的httpd.conf的路径是 /etc/httpd/conf/httpd.conf 文件,此文对此进行说明。

找到 # LoadModule rewrite_module modules/mod_rewrite.so 去除前面的 #,开启伪静态模块。

注意:Linux 中 # 代表注释信息

修改前:

# LoadModule rewrite_module modules/mod_rewrite.so

修改后:

 LoadModule rewrite_module modules/mod_rewrite.so

2.jpg

2.启用 .htaccess
在系统配置项中找到 Apache 的配置文件 /etc/httpd/conf/httpd.conf

将 AllowOverride None    修改为: AllowOverride All(对于配置文件,建议在修改前做下备份)

3.jpg

到此伪静态已经开启成功。